Exposing Microorganisms in the Stratosphere
Exposing Microorganisms in the Stratosphere (E-MIST) is a NASA study to determine if microorganisms could survive conditions like those on the planet Mars. The study will transport bacteria by helium-filled scientific balloon to the stratosphere of Earth and monitor the ability of the microorganisms to survive in such extreme Martian-like conditions.
